Public Fonts for Minority Languages of Russia

ParaType announces the release of PT Serif™—the second pan-Cyrillic font family developed for the project “Public Types of Russian Federation”. The first family of the project PT Sans was released in 2009.

Both families were released with open user license and can be freely distributed. The main aim of the project is to give possibility to the peoples of Russia to read and write on their native languages. The project is dedicated to 300-year anniversary of the civil type invented by Peter the Great in 1708–1710 years and was realized with financial support from Federal Agency for Press and Mass Communications.
